One Piece Anime Episode 1 is an epic introduction to the world of pirates, treasure hunting, and adventure. The episode follows the journey of a young boy named Monkey D. Luffy as he sets out to become the Pirate King.
- Luffy's Backstory
- Luffy's Encounter with Coby
- The Search for a Crew
The episode opens with a flashback to Luffy's childhood. He accidentally eats a Devil Fruit, which gives him the ability to stretch his body like rubber but also takes away his ability to swim. After being bullied by other children, Luffy decides to become a pirate and find the legendary treasure known as One Piece.
Luffy meets a young cabin boy named Coby who dreams of becoming a marine. They team up to escape from Alvida, a cruel pirate captain who has been holding Coby captive. Luffy shows off his rubber powers and defeats Alvida with a single punch.
Luffy and Coby arrive on an island where they meet Zoro, a skilled swordsman who has been imprisoned by the corrupt marine captain Morgan. Luffy and Zoro team up to defeat Morgan and free the town from his tyranny. Zoro agrees to join Luffy's crew, and they set sail together in search of more members.
